Decomposition-Based Multiobjective Optimization Algorithms With Adaptively Adjusting Weight Vectors and Neighborhoods

被引:9
|
作者
Zhao, Qian [1 ,2 ]
Guo, Yinan [1 ]
Yao, Xiangjuan [2 ,3 ]
Gong, Dunwei [1 ,4 ]
机构
[1] China Univ Min & Technol, Sch Informat & Control Engn, Xuzhou 221116, Jiangsu, Peoples R China
[2] China Univ Min & Technol, Sch Math, Xuzhou 221116, Jiangsu, Peoples R China
[3] Nanjing Univ, State Key Lab Novel Software Technol, Nanjing 210023, Peoples R China
[4] Qingdao Univ Sci & Technol, Sch Informat Sci & Technol, Qingdao 266061, Peoples R China
关键词
Adaptive mechanism; decomposition-based multiobjective optimization algorithm (MOEA/D); neighborhood adjustment; weight vector; NONDOMINATED SORTING APPROACH; EVOLUTIONARY ALGORITHM; MOEA/D;
D O I
10.1109/TEVC.2022.3201890
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
The decomposition-based multiobjective optimization algorithm (MOEA/D) is an effective method of solving a multiobjective optimization problem (MOP). The main idea of MOEA/D is that the objectives are weighted through different vectors to form different subproblems, and an optimal solution set is obtained by co-evolution in a certain neighborhood. However, with the increase of objectives, the number of nondominated solutions increases exponentially, resulting in the deteriorated capability of searching for optimal solutions. In addition, for an optimization problem with the complex Pareto front (PF), the selection pressure of nondominated solutions is insufficient. To make evolution more efficient, an MOEA/D with adaptively adjusting weight vectors and neighborhoods (MOEA/D-AAWNs) is developed in this article. First, the evolutionary direction of each subproblem is analyzed and the Sparsity function (Spa) is proposed to measure the population density on the PF. By using Spa, a method of generating uniform vectors is presented to improve the diversity of solutions. Besides, a method of adaptively adjusting neighborhoods is given. It adjusts neighborhoods according to the number of iterations and the Spa value of its corresponding subproblem. In this way, the computational resource can be effectively allocated, leading to the improvement in evolutionary efficiency. The proposed algorithm is applied to solve a series of benchmark optimization instances, and the experimental results show that the proposed algorithm outperforms comparison algorithms in runtime, convergence, and diversity.
引用
收藏
页码:1485 / 1497
页数:13
相关论文
共 50 条
  • [1] Use of Inverted Triangular Weight Vectors in Decomposition-Based Multiobjective Algorithms
    Ishibuchi, Hisao
    Imada, Ryo
    Doi, Ken
    Nojima, Yusuke
    2017 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N, AND CYBERNETICS (SMC), 2017, : 373 - 378
  • [2] Scalarizing Functions in Decomposition-Based Multiobjective Evolutionary Algorithms
    Jiang, Shouyong
    Yang, Shengxiang
    Wang, Yong
    Liu, Xiaobin
    I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2018, 22 (02) : 296 - 313
  • [3] A decomposition-based multiobjective evolutionary algorithm with weights updated adaptively
    Liu, Yuan
    Hu, Yikun
    Zhu, Ningbo
    Li, Kenli
    Zou, Juan
    Li, Miqing
    INFORMATION SCIENCES, 2021, 572 : 343 - 377
  • [4] Decomposition-based interval multi-objective evolutionary algorithm with adaptive adjustment of weight vectors and neighborhoods
    Jin, Yaqing
    Zhang, Zhixia
    Xie, Liping
    Cui, Zhihua
    EGYPTIAN INFORMATICS JOURNAL, 2023, 24 (04)
  • [5] A Survey of Weight Vector Adjustment Methods for Decomposition-Based Multiobjective Evolutionary Algorithms
    Ma, Xiaoliang
    Yu, Yanan
    Li, Xiaodong
    Qi, Yutao
    Zhu, Zexuan
    I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2020, 24 (04) : 634 - 649
  • [6] A Decomposition-Based Multiobjective Optimization Evolutionary Algorithm with Adaptive Weight Generation Strategy
    Fu, Guo-Zhong
    Yu, Tianda
    Li, Wei
    Deng, Qiang
    Yang, Bo
    MATHEMATICAL PROBLEMS IN ENGINEERING, 2021, 2021
  • [7] A Framework to Handle Multimodal Multiobjective Optimization in Decomposition-Based Evolutionary Algorithms
    Tanabe, Ryoji
    Ishibuchi, Hisao
    I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2020, 24 (04) : 720 - 734
  • [8] A Novel Archive Maintenance for Adapting Weight Vectors in Decomposition-based Multi-objective Evolutionary Algorithms
    Peng, Guang
    Wolter, Katinka
    2020 IEEE CONGRESS ON EVOLUTIONARY COMPUTATION (CEC), 2020,
  • [9] A decomposition-based coevolutionary multiobjective local search for combinatorial multiobjective optimization
    Cai, Xinye
    Hu, Mi
    Gong, Dunwei
    Guo, Yi-nan
    Zhang, Yong
    Fan, Zhun
    Huang, Yuhua
    SWARM AND EVOLUTIONARY COMPUTATION, 2019, 49 : 178 - 193
  • [10] Learning to Decompose: A Paradigm for Decomposition-Based Multiobjective Optimization
    Wu, Mengyuan
    Li, Ke
    Kwong, Sam
    Zhang, Qingfu
    Zhang, Jun
    IEEE TRANSACTIONS ON EVOLUTIONARY COMPUTATION, 2019, 23 (03) : 376 - 390